Gather These Items

To whip up this mouthwatering Hawaiian Style Teriyaki Chicken, you’ll need the following ingredients:

  • 3 pounds of chicken thigh
  • 1 cup of soy sauce
  • 1 cup of pineapple juice (or you can add pineapple chunks with juice)
  • 1 cup of brown sugar, packed
  • 5 cloves of mashed garlic
  • 1 tablespoon fresh ginger, minced

Feel free to tweak some of the ingredients. For instance, coconut aminos can be used for a soy-free option, or you can swap brown sugar with honey for a unique twist.
